Ierapetra (Ιεράπετρα) is the fourth largest city of Crete and also the largest town located in the Lassithi prefecture. It is located on the south-eastern coast of the island, in the place of its characteristic narrowing. The name of the largest city in this part of Crete is by no means synonymous with some astronomical number of people living permanently in Ierapetra.
The Koules Fortress is one of the most characteristic monuments of Heraklion. Once it was an element of fortifications that formed a tight ring that girded the capital of Crete. Today, this building has only a historical function and reminds of the power of the Venetians who ruled Crete during the period of splendor of this fortress.
